Friday the 30th of April 2010 saw Inghams and Tirol Marketing co-host a summer training event at the Chill Factor in Manchester to promote Inghams new Family Breaks brochure. Thirty agents tried their hand at rock climbing on the artificial indoor climbing wall. The event was attended by Holger Gassler of Tirol Marketing and Ingunn Bindermann who had flown in specially from Soll in the Wilder Kaiser region of Austria.

The agents then participated in " A Question of Sport" quiz followed by "Family Fortunes". The winning team was the Tirol Troopers, there was then a tie break question- " How many kilometres of marked walking paths are there in Seefeld?" The answer is 650kms and Rachel Roberts of Co-operative Travel in Handforth, Manchester was the closest with 707kms- Well done Rachel- who won a week's holiday to the 3* Waldhotel, in Seefeld, Austria for 7 nights half board.
